Adult Females with College Education (Bachelor's)
WorldSocial / HealthThe percentage of the female population ages 25 and older that attained or completed Bachelor's degree or equivalent as the highest level of education
World BankAdult females with a bachelor's degree by country. Dark purple (more than 29 percent) in the U S A and Australia. Medium purple (25 to 29) in Canada. Pink (15 to 24) in Brazil. Light pink (less than 15) in African, Eurasian countries.
